Technical Details of Tripp Lite Safe-IT UL 1363A Medical-Grade Power Strip

  • Outlet configuration: 4 x 15A hospital-grade outlets
  • Cord length: 7 ft
  • Electrical listing: UL 1363A
  • Intended environment: Patient-care vicinity; powers movable plug-connected components mounted to IV poles and mobile carts
  • Safety features: Safety covers
